    Died:
    "At a regular meeting of Black Lake Division S. of T. [Sons of Temperance] the following resolutions were adopted:
    "Whereas, It has pleased an allwise Providence to remove from out midst a young and respected brother, therefor be it
    "Resolved, That in the death of Brother John Stilwell, the Division has lost one, who young in years had espoused the principles of temperance and sobriety.
    "Resolved, That we deeply sympathize with the friends of our deceased brother in their sad bereavement.
    "Resolved, That as a token of respect, our Division be draped in Mourning for thirty days.
    "Resolved, That these resolutions be recorded upon the jounal of the Division, also published in the Ogdensburg Republican, and a copy sent to the friends of the deceased.
    "Theodore Gilmour, Jennie Jillson, Olive Wright, Committee." [the Ogdensburg, NY, Journal,
    10/20/1887.

    Her obituary appeared on 9 Jun 1967 in the Watertown Daily Times in Watertown, Jefferson, New York, as follows:
    "Mrs. Milton Burhans Dead at 79. Lowville--Mrs. Blanche Stilwell Burhans, 79, wife of Milton B. [sic] Burhans, formerly of Lowville, died this morning in All Souls hospital, Morristown, N.J., where she had been a patient one week. She had been in poor health for months.
    "Since 1959, Mr. and Mrs. Burhans had lived in Millington, N.J., with their son.
    "The funeral will be Sunday at 2 p.m. at the Virkler funeral home with Rev. Robert Stover, pastor of the Lowville Presbyterian church, officiating. Burial will be in Pine Hill cemetery, Morristown, N.Y.
    "Friends may call at the funeral home from 7 to 9 p.m. Saturday.
    "Surviving besides her husband are a son, Allison Burhans, and three grandchildren.
    "Mrs. Burhans was born Jan. 28, 1888, in Piladephia, a daugter of Willard and Idella Carr Stilwell. She was married to Mr.Burhans on Oct. 1, 1914, in Philadelphia. Mr. and Mrs. Burhans lived in Lowville from 1916 until his retirement in 1959. He was office manager of the Kraft Foods company for years and then superintendent of the Lowville-Beaver River railroad.
    "Mrs. Burhans was a member of the Lowville Presbyterian church." [From fultonhistory.com]
